Abstract

The study was on green marketing practices and environmental sustainability by fast moving consumers’ goods companies in Calabar Metropolis. The main objective was to determine the effect of green marketing practices on environmental sustainability by fast moving consumers’ goods companies in Calabar. The study used cross sectional survey research and the sample size was 440. The study used stratified sampling technique with simple random sampling method to administer the instrument randomly on the respondents. The study used multiple regression analysis to test the stated hypotheses. The findings of the study indicate that both green products and green packaging were associated with environmental sustainability while it was surprising to note that green promotions was not significant to environmental sustainability. This could be attributed to high level of low awareness and lack of knowledge on environmental issues and sustainability approach among consumers in Calabar. The study recommended among others, the strengthening of aggressive green promotional campaign to create awareness and enlightenment among consumers in the Calabar area.
